Arab Coalition Forces intercept missiles, drones fired by Houthi militia toward Saudi Arabia

RIYADH - SABA
Saudi-led Arab Coalition Forces in support of legality in Yemen intercepted and destroyed several ballistic missile laden-explosives drones fired by Houthi rebel militia on Thursday toward the kingdom of Saudi Arabia deliberately aimed to target civilians.
The spokesperson of the Coalition Colonel Turki al-Maliki stated that the terrorist Houthi militia has continued to carry out its hostile and escalatory attacks, intentionally targeting the civilians by firing ballistic missiles and laden-explosives drones.
Al-Maliki noted that the Coalition Joint Forces successfully and efficiently managed to deal with these threats, foiling and destroying them.
